What is a Concrete Admixture?
A additive is a substance added to plastic mortar before or during combining to modify its characteristics . These additions can boost workability , longevity, curing process, or defense against various environmental elements. Simply put , they allow engineers and contractors to produce specialized cement formulations appropriate for particular uses. There are many types of chemicals, each created to address a unique challenge in cement work .

The Impact of Supplements on Concrete Durability
Contemporary mortar development relies substantially on admixtures to enhance characteristics. These compounds , when correctly incorporated throughout the blending stage , can markedly strengthen the future longevity of facilities. In particular, admixtures tackle common problems like ice-thaw destruction , salt attack , and contraction , ultimately contributing to a more service duration and decreased maintenance charges.
